here's my run of rounds 8 and 9 of impoppable heavy forest (lots of ceramics).
https://imgur.com/a/StqggwY
edits:
round 10 had 1 MOAB. used some road spikes.
round 13 - 4x MOABs. some more road spikes. skipped moab maulers. went straight to 4/0 bloonchip under a 0/0 village
something something... eventually 2x 4/2 bloonchippers and bloon traps for economy. finished the rest with spectres.
Bloonstones are plentiful, even with just NLL bonuses. There's 3000 tiles to capture, also the events allow gaining a lot more.
As for monkey knowledge, it's 100% not required but it helps. The same guy I've linked above beat BMC flash without opening a single pack.
BMC is not a simple game, there is a lot to learn and understand. I played on Kongregate and had both cities lvl 40 and knowledge maxed having never spent any money. That being said there were players that made me look like I had just started the game.
